How to Build a Sustainable Content Planning Routine

Creating a sustainable content planning routine is essential for maintaining a consistent and effective online presence. Whether you’re a blogger, marketer, or educator, a well-organized plan helps you stay on track and produce quality content regularly.

Why a Sustainable Routine Matters

A sustainable routine ensures that content creation does not become overwhelming or sporadic. It helps you manage your time efficiently, reduces stress, and maintains audience engagement over the long term.

Steps to Build Your Routine

1. Set Clear Goals

Define what you want to achieve with your content. Goals could include increasing website traffic, educating your audience, or building a community. Clear goals guide your planning process.

2. Create a Content Calendar

Develop a calendar that outlines what content to publish and when. Use tools like Google Calendar or Trello to organize topics, deadlines, and publishing dates. Consistency is key.

3. Allocate Dedicated Time

Set aside specific times each week for brainstorming, creating, editing, and scheduling content. Protect this time to build a habit and ensure regular output.

Tips for Maintaining Sustainability

  • Start with manageable goals to avoid burnout.
  • Batch similar tasks to increase efficiency.
  • Regularly review and adjust your plan as needed.
  • Use tools and automation to streamline processes.
  • Take breaks to recharge and stay motivated.
